Petroleum resins are a type of thermoplastic resin that are derived from petroleum feedstocks. They are widely used in various applications, such as adhesives, coatings, and printing inks, due to their excellent properties such as high adhesion, high viscosity, and excellent thermal stability.The petroleum resins market refers to the global market for these types of resins. This market includes the production, distribution, and sale of petroleum resins to various end-use industries, including adhesives, paints and coatings, rubber, and printing inks.
The scope of the petroleum resins market includes various types of petroleum resins, such as aliphatic, aromatic, and hydrogenated resins, among others. The market also includes various applications of petroleum resins, such as adhesives and sealants, paints and coatings, printing inks, and rubber, among others. The demand for petroleum resins is driven by their widespread use in various industries such as adhesives, paints and coatings, printing inks, and rubber. These industries require petroleum resins due to their excellent adhesive properties, high viscosity, and excellent thermal stability. For example, in the adhesive industry, petroleum resins are widely used in hot-melt adhesives and pressure-sensitive adhesives. In the printing ink industry, they are used as binders and tackifiers. As these end-use industries continue to grow, the demand for petroleum resins is expected to increase.
Hydrogenated petroleum resins are a type of petroleum resin that has been hydrogenated to improve its properties, such as better color stability and improved resistance to oxidation.The demand for hydrogenated petroleum resins is growing due to their superior properties compared to non-hydrogenated petroleum resins. They offer better thermal stability, lower odor, and better color stability, which makes them suitable for use in various industries such as adhesives, rubber, and coatings. Additionally, they have better compatibility with other components, which makes them easier to use in various formulations.
Another factor driving the growth of the hydrogenated petroleum resins market is the increasing demand for high-performance adhesives and sealants. Hydrogenated petroleum resins are widely used in the manufacture of hot-melt adhesives due to their excellent tack and adhesion properties, as well as their compatibility with other components. They are also used in the production of pressure-sensitive adhesives and sealants, where their excellent cohesion and adhesion properties make them ideal for use in demanding applications.Overall, the trend towards the use of hydrogenated petroleum resins is expected to continue in the coming years due to their superior properties and increasing demand for high-performance products in various end-use industries.
Since, petroleum resins are derived from petroleum feedstocks, their production cost is heavily influenced by the price of crude oil. The fluctuations in crude oil prices can lead to significant variations in the cost of production of petroleum resins, which can impact the profitability of manufacturers Moreover, the availability and price of raw materials used in the production of petroleum resins can also impact the market. The limited availability of certain types of feedstocks can restrict the production of specific types of petroleum resins, leading to supply shortages and higher prices.
Another factor that could limit the growth of the petroleum resins market is the increasing popularity of alternative resin technologies. For example, bio-based resins, such as soy-based resins, are becoming increasingly popular due to their renewable and sustainable nature. The demand for bio-based resins is driven by the increasing focus on reducing the carbon footprint of various products, which could lead to a decrease in the demand for petroleum resins in the long term. Overall, these factors could limit the growth of the petroleum resins market in the coming years, although the market is expected to remain stable due to the increasing demand from various end-use industries.

The petroleum resins market can be segmented based on the type of resin used, including:
C5 Resins: These are petroleum resins that are produced using C5 fractions of petroleum, such as piperylene and isoprene. C5 resins are widely used in the production of hot-melt adhesives, rubber, and pressure-sensitive adhesives due to their excellent adhesive properties.
C9 Resins: These are petroleum resins that are produced using C9 fractions of petroleum, such as styrene and indene. C9 resins are widely used in the production of coatings, printing inks, and rubber due to their excellent compatibility with other components.
Hydrogenated Hydrocarbon Resins: These are petroleum resins that have been hydrogenated to improve their properties, such as better color stability and improved resistance to oxidation. Hydrogenated hydrocarbon resins are widely used in the production of adhesives, sealants, and coatings due to their excellent adhesion and compatibility with other components.
C5/C9 Resins: These are petroleum resins that are produced using a combination of C5 and C9 fractions of petroleum. C5/C9 resins offer a balance of properties and are widely used in the production of coatings, printing inks, and rubber.
Dicyclopentadiene (DCPD) Resin: These are petroleum resins that are produced using dicyclopentadiene as a feedstock. DCPD resins offer excellent thermal stability and are widely used in the production of adhesives, coatings, and rubber.
The petroleum resins market can also be segmented based on the application of these resins, including:
Adhesives and Sealants: Petroleum resins are widely used in the production of hot-melt adhesives, pressure-sensitive adhesives, and sealants due to their excellent adhesive properties and compatibility with other components.
Printing Inks: Petroleum resins are used in the production of printing inks due to their excellent compatibility with pigments and other additives. They also provide good color development, adhesion, and gloss properties.
Paints and Coatings: Petroleum resins are used in the production of paints and coatings as binders, additives, and modifiers. They provide good adhesion, corrosion resistance, and film-forming properties.
Rubber Compounding: Petroleum resins are used in the production of rubber products, such as tires and belts, as tackifiers and reinforcing agents. They improve the adhesion of rubber to other components, such as metal and fabric.
Others: Petroleum resins are also used in various other applications, such as wax blends, plastic modifiers, and fuel additives.
The petroleum resins market can also be segmented based on the end-use industry, including:
Personal Hygiene: Petroleum resins are used in the production of various personal hygiene products, such as diapers, feminine hygiene products, and baby wipes. They provide good adhesion, elasticity, and softness to these products.
Automotive: Petroleum resins are used in the production of various automotive products, such as adhesives, sealants, and coatings. They provide good adhesion, corrosion resistance, and durability to these products.
Building and Construction: Petroleum resins are used in the production of various building and construction products, such as sealants, adhesives, and coatings. They provide good adhesion, water resistance, and weatherability to these products.
Tire Industry: Petroleum resins are used in the production of various rubber products, such as tires and rubber belts. They provide good adhesion, tackiness, and reinforcing properties to these products.
Others: Petroleum resins are also used in various other industries, such as packaging, textiles, and electronics.

The petroleum resins market is geographically segmented into various regions, including North America, Europe, Asia-Pacific, Middle East & Africa, and South America.
North America: The North American market for petroleum resins is expected to grow due to the increasing demand for adhesives and sealants in various end-use industries, such as automotive and construction.
Europe: The European market for petroleum resins is expected to grow due to the increasing demand for printing inks and coatings in the region. The increasing demand for low-VOC coatings is also expected to drive the market growth.
Asia-Pacific: The Asia-Pacific market for petroleum resins is expected to grow at a significant rate due to the increasing demand for adhesives and sealants in the automotive and construction industries. The region is also a major producer and consumer of rubber products, which is expected to drive the demand for petroleum resins.
Middle East & Africa: The Middle East & Africa market for petroleum resins is expected to grow due to the increasing demand for adhesives and sealants in the construction and packaging industries. The region is also a major producer of oil and gas, which provides a steady supply of raw materials for the production of petroleum resins.
South America: The South American market for petroleum resins is expected to grow due to the increasing demand for printing inks and coatings in the region. The growth of the automotive and construction industries in the region is also expected to drive the demand for adhesives and sealants.
